你查询的IP:[119.128.17.91]  地理位置:中国–广东–东莞

最新查询124.16.147.15 221.224.26.76 220.192.187.174 114.54.32.151 116.4.127.255 60.63.151.207 119.40.197.48 122.204.1.119 220.192.92.20 119.128.17.91 211.80.121.47 118.126.127.71 203.212.80.16 161.207.216.16 202.160.176.18 222.248.98.197 124.192.195.14 124.112.170.153 221.196.36.202 202.173.8.31 119.42.136.157 202.91.180.152 202.90.224.68 202.127.192.175 202.136.224.138 122.49.151.108 202.165.96.170 116.89.144.183 122.156.254.88 59.108.29.139 120.128.5.52